HTML 如何获取下拉框中所有的值
在本文中,我们将介绍如何使用HTML来获取下拉框中所有的值。下拉框是HTML表单中常见的元素,它可以让用户选择一个或多个选项。有时候,我们可能需要获取下拉框中所有选项的值,以便进行后续处理或验证。
阅读更多:HTML 教程
通过 JavaScript 获取下拉框中的值
要获取下拉框中所有选项的值,我们可以使用JavaScript来实现。JavaScript是一种在网页上添加动态功能的脚本语言,通过它我们可以轻松地获取和处理HTML元素的值。
下面是一个示例,演示了如何通过JavaScript获取下拉框中所有选项的值:
function getSelectedValues() {
var selectBox = document.getElementById("mySelect");
var selectedValues = [];
for (var i = 0; i < selectBox.options.length; i++) {
if (selectBox.options[i].selected) {
selectedValues.push(selectBox.options[i].value);
}
}
alert("选中的值:" + selectedValues);
}
在上面的示例中,我们使用了一个具有multiple属性的下拉框,它允许用户选择多个选项。然后添加了一个按钮,当点击该按钮时,会触发getSelectedValues()函数。
在该函数中,我们首先通过getElementById方法获取到下拉框的引用,然后使用一个循环遍历下拉框中的所有选项。如果某个选项被选中,我们就将它的值添加到selectedValues数组中。
最后,我们使用alert方法弹出一个对话框,显示所有选中的值。
在实际使用中,你可以根据需要对获取到的值进行进一步处理,比如将它们发送到后台进行处理,或者更新页面上的其他内容。
总结
通过 JavaScript,我们可以轻松地获取下拉框中所有选项的值。首先,我们需要获取到下拉框的引用,然后使用循环遍历所有选项,并判断哪些选项被选中。最后,我们可以对获取到的值进行进一步的处理或者展示。
希望本文对你理解如何获取下拉框中的所有值有所帮助!如有任何疑问,请随时提出。